Quack like a Duck!

So, about half of my students have names I've never seen or pronounced.  The first day of school, when I'm taking roll, is always ridiculous.  With my high school Spanish and my college Latin I can usually swing the Hispanic kids' names, but the Vietnamese names are tough.  I warn them that I will butcher their names, and many snickers ensue....

Phuc?   Nhu-y?   Than-Thuy?  Phong?  Linh?  Quynh?  Trinh?  Cuong?  Dieu?  Phuong?

The hardest part is that Phong is a male's name and Phuong is a female's name.  Don't mix them up!

Anyway, today we were looking for one kid's book and I said that his name was Duc (pronounced like "Duke"), a hispanic student said "Duck?"  We all laughed.

Then Duc said, "I like it when people call me Duck!"  We, again, laughed!

I said, "Hey Duck, will you read sentence #1?" - he said "OK!"  Then proceeded to respond with "Quack, quack quack, quack quack quack...."

HAHA!  ELD jokes are the best! :)
